This is the 2nd Guardian Ruins on Wregoe BU-Y B2-O 1 C and is the HUGE one.
At the other ruins (which is much smaller about 850km away), I got Guardian Weapon Blueprint by jetisoning a Relic as the activator.
Note - it still says Thargoid (7) in Locations on Planetary Information and does not mention Guardian POI's.

Yes, large sites needs ancient key. Info is from cannon discord and I already tested that relic will not work on that one (reward is/should be vessel blueprint)
